Skype to launch SIP Support

There are reports emerging that the popular VOIP Client (Skype) will today announce support for the SIP Protocol. This in turn enables corporate IP based phone systems to connect to the Skype network and could lead application vendors to integrate Skype into their contact centres - watch this space.
The new service is believed to be name "Skype for SIP" and will be aimed at small and medium businesses looking to keep costs to a minimum.
Skype are offering for companies to participate in the BETA, the requirements are an IP Based PBX. Join Beta Trial
Skype claim that the economic downturn was the main reason for this initiative, claiming that now even relatively big businesses are looking at Skype to help reduce their phone costs.
